

The painting depicts a group of horses in a landscape with an attendant. Six horses are shown, with four standing close together in the center and one on the left. The horses have the following coat colors: one is brown, one is brown and white, one is black and white, one is black, one is white and light brown, and one is light brown. The horses are positioned on a slight incline with their heads down, except for the brown horse on the left which is looking right and one white and light brown horse which appears to be rearing up. To the right of the horses, a person stands holding a stick or staff. The person wears a hat, a light-colored robe with long sleeves and pants, and dark boots. In the background, there are several trees with green leaves and a few rocks. The painting's color palette includes shades of brown, green, and red, from the two circular seals in the upper-left corner and a square seal in the lower-left corner. The painting's surface appears aged with a mottled beige background.
